John Hancock: Weekly Market Recap Week Ended January 23
U.S. GDP upgrade The U.S. economy’s rapid growth in the third quarter of last year was slightly more robust than initially estimated. The government’s updated figure put the quarter’s annual GDP growth rate at 4.4%, up from a previous estimate of 4.3%. The result was up from a 3.8% rate in the second quarter and […]

John Hancock: Weekly Market Recap Week Ended January 16
Earnings kickoff The big U.S. banks that opened earnings season reported mixed results. As of Friday, analysts projected that financials sector earnings rose 6.6% in the fourth quarter—slightly below the 8.2% average gain that’s forecast across all 11 sectors in the S&P 500, according to FactSet.
